    2006 Mercury Grand Marquis
    I have a Check Engine Light on. Had it checked. The guy said it was to do with the Gas Cap needing to be replaced for starters. What else is involved in that System if it is not the gas cap? Just came off a very long trip and got 26.5 mpg with the light on.
    Where else could the problem be? The light showed up around 50,000 miles and now have 54,000. Coming up for an inspection by the state. I can get a waiver due to my age but I will be limited to 5k per year. Insp. is every 2 years.

    Charcoal EVAP system, which can be damaged if you try and overfill your gas tank. When the pump handle cuts off, don't try and force more gas into the tank. The excess can dump raw gas, instead of fumes, into the EVAP system. Likely, it's just a leaking gas cap.

    Thanks TGM, Is there a photo of a Evap System? I have not replaced the gas cap but have inspected it and it seems to be soft on the "O" Ring and not hard. Tech cranked down very hard on Gas Cap and reset the light but it came back on about 10 miles down the road. Will replace the GC and get it set again. It might be a valve in the gas cap that is leaking and not the "O Ring".
